P4TCA Pro BIOS Setup Video Off In Suspend This determines the manner in which the monitor is blanked. The Choices: Yes (default), No. Suspend Type Select the Suspend Type. The Choices: Stop Grant, PwrOn Suspend (default). MODEM Use IRQ This determines the IRQ, which can be applied in MODEM use. The Choices:3 (default) 4 / 5 / 7 / 9 / 10 / 11 / NA Suspend Mode When enabled and after the set time of system inactivity, all devices except the CPU will be shut off. The Choices: Disabled (default), 1Min, 2Min, 4Min, 8Min, 12Min, 20Min, 30Min, 40Min, 1Hour. HDD Power Down When enabled and after the set time of system inactivity , the hard disk drive will be powered down while all other devices remain active. The Choices: Disabled (default), 1Min, 2Min, 3Min, 4Min, 5Min, 6Min, 7Min, 8Min, 9Min, 10Min, 11Min, 12Min, 13Min, 14Min, 15Min. . Soft-Off by PWR-BTTN Pressing the power button for more than 4 seconds forces the system to enter the Soft-Off state when the system has "hung." The Choices: Delay 4 Sec, Instant-Off (default). Wake-Up by PCI card When you select Enable, a PME signal from PCI card returns the system to Full On state. The Choices: Enabled, Disabled (default). Power On by Ring An input signal on the serial Ring Indicator (RI) line (in other words, an incoming call on the modem) awakens the system from a soft off state. The Choices: Enabled, Disabled (default). 22
